Isa 55:13 Instead of the thorn shall come up the cypress tree, And instead of the brier shall come up the myrtle tree; And it shall be to the LORD for a name, For an everlasting sign that shall not be cut off.”(NKJV)
One of the things that I really love about this time of the year is all the beautiful myrtle trees that we have in this part of Alabama. As a believer in Jesus Christ, I know that we don’t worship nature. We are not one with nature, but in Jesus Christ the Holy Spirit will sometimes speak to us through God’s creation.
Isaiah 55 is one of my favorite chapters in the Bible. We see in this prophetic chapter what the Messiah our Lord Jesus Christ can do in the lives of those who love Him. He desires to bring healing and restoration to all of those who trust in Him.
Isaiah tells us that instead of the brier will come up a myrtle tree. Briers can be very painful. I remember as a young boy growing up in Hull camp in Walker County waiting for the mail man to come. Most times me and my brother would be barefooted at that time of the day. When the mail man ran either me, or my brother would go out to the mailbox. Between the house and the mailbox from time to time we would get briers in our feet. The tar that was on the road was hot and it also added to the pain somewhat.
If we have lived life, we have often experienced spiritual briers in our lives. Those briers could have come because of our sinful behavior. It could have happened when we thought that we were going after something pleasant, and instead we ended up in the brier patch.
Sometimes those briers may have come because of someone else’s sin that hurt us and effected our life’s journey in some way. Or they could have come when we hurt someone else with our sin. And we also know that because we live in a fallen world that briers can happen as we experience the loss of a loved one here on earth. Briers may come when a person has lost their job, a child has gone into rebellion or many other ways that bring heartbreak and disappointment.
But we are promised in Isaiah 55:13 that not only the briars, but the thorns will be replaced by something beautiful Isa 55:13 Instead of the thorn shall come up the cypress tree, And instead of the brier shall come up the myrtle tree; And it shall be to the LORD for a name, For an everlasting sign that shall not be cut off.”
In the Old Testament we see what God promises for a repentant Israel. We also see in this what God will do in the life of the repentant sinner who follows Jesus Christ. We see it in Joel 2:23-25 “Be glad then, you children of Zion, And rejoice in the LORD your God; For He has given you the former rain faithfully, And He will cause the rain to come down for you-The former rain, And the latter rain in the first month. The threshing floors shall be full of wheat, And the vats shall overflow with new wine and oil. “So I will restore to you the years that the swarming locust has eaten, The crawling locust, The consuming locust, And the chewing locust, My great army which I sent among you.”
In the New Testament we are told in Lu 4:18 what Jesus will do for those who love Him. “The Spirit of the LORD is upon Me, Because He has anointed Me To preach the gospel to the poor; He has sent Me to heal the brokenhearted, To proclaim liberty to the captives And recovery of sight to the blind, To set at liberty those who are oppressed.” Now that is making the myrtle grow where the brier once was. If there are myrtle tress growing near where you live may it remind you that our Lord will make the myrtle grow where the briers have been in your life. Often it is here on earth, but always it will be forever and ever in Heaven one day where we are told about another tree:
Re 22:1 -4 “And he showed me a pure river of water of life, clear as crystal, proceeding from the throne of God and of the Lamb. In the middle of its street, and on either side of the river, was the tree of life, which bore twelve fruits, each tree yielding its fruit every month. The leaves of the tree were for the healing of the nations.
And there shall be no more curse, but the throne of God and of the Lamb shall be in it, and His servants shall serve Him. They shall see His face, and His name shall be on their foreheads.” Not sure if it will be a myrtle, but one thing for sure is that it will be out of this world!
